The ClimaFii Alliance 2026: Funding Support for Climate and Clean Energy Innovators in Africa (Up to $70,000 Grant) is now open for applications, offering catalytic funding, technical assistance, and strategic venture support to early-stage climate and clean energy innovators across Sub-Saharan Africa.

This opportunity is designed to help climate-focused startups and small and medium-sized enterprises (SMEs validate, refine, and scale solutions that improve productivity, resilience, and income for microentrepreneurs while contributing to climate mitigation and adaptation goals.


Overview of the ClimaFii Alliance 2026 Programme

The Climate and Finance Innovations (ClimaFii) Alliance is a five-year global initiative launched by Shell Foundation and Accion, with programme implementation led by BFA Global in Sub-Saharan Africa and Upaya Social Ventures in India.

The programme focuses on supporting climate and clean energy innovations that combine technology, inclusive finance, and scalable business models to serve microentrepreneurs and small businesses operating in climate-vulnerable communities.

For the 2026 cohort, the ClimaFii Alliance is seeking high-potential ventures that are ready to test, refine, or expand solutions with demonstrated market relevance.


Funding and Support Offered

Selected startups and SMEs under the ClimaFii Alliance 2026 will receive a comprehensive support package that includes:

Catalytic Grant Funding

  • Up to $70,000 in milestone-based catalytic funding
  • Funding supports product testing, market pilots, operational refinement, and early-stage scaling

Tailored Venture Support

  • Hands-on technical assistance tailored to each venture’s needs
  • Support across product development, pricing, unit economics, operations, and go-to-market strategy

Financial Innovation and Pilot Support

  • Guidance to design and test affordable financing solutions for customers, including credit, pay-as-you-go models, and embedded finance
  • Opportunities to partner with financial service providers

Investor and Market Access

  • Exposure to relevant investors and ecosystem partners
  • Support to strengthen investment readiness and unlock follow-on capital

Peer Learning and Ecosystem Engagement

  • Knowledge sharing and collaboration with other climate innovators
  • Access to insights, tools, and learning within a broader climate innovation ecosystem

Who can  Apply ( Eligibility)

The programme is open to early-stage startups and SMEs that meet the following criteria:

  • Registered and operational in Sub-Saharan Africa, with at least one co-founder based in the region
  • Have a minimum viable product (MVP) or demonstrated market usage
  • Provide solutions that improve productivity, income, or resilience for microentrepreneurs
  • Operate in climate-relevant sectors such as clean energy, mobility, circular economy, or climate-enabled finance
  • Have the potential to reach approximately 2,000 microentrepreneur customers within one year of programme participation
  • Are open to collaboration and capable of scaling impact

Women-led businesses and ventures that significantly benefit women are strongly encouraged to apply.

Priority Focus Areas

The ClimaFii Alliance 2026 supports a wide range of climate and clean energy innovations, including but not limited to:

  • Clean and renewable energy solutions (solar, bioenergy, distributed energy systems)
  • Productive-use energy technologies for agriculture, processing, cold storage, and small manufacturing
  • Electric mobility and low-emission transport solutions for micro and small operators
  • Circular economy and waste-to-energy models
  • Fintech and digital platforms that improve access to climate-relevant products and finance
  • Climate resilience and nature-positive technologies, including IoT-enabled solutions.

Programme Timeline

  • Applications open: December 2025
  • Application deadline: January 2026
  • Programme start: 2026 cohort
